BHIRAJ BURI launches SAMA Foodtory the new comprehensive food hall and lifestyle hub in Sukhumvit – Bang Na

BHIRAJ BURI GROUP, the asset management company that focuses on commercial real estate, has launched the newest food hall and lifestyle hub under the name SAMA Foodtory. The new lifestyle hub is aiming to become a meeting place that is inclusive to all including office employees and visitors of the Bangkok International Trade & Exhibition Centre (BITEC). In addition, SAMA Foodtory is also committed to creating opportunities for business owners and merchants to attract potential customers from the existing traffic of BITEC visitors.

Mr. Pitiphatr Buri, Managing Director of BHIRAJ Management Co., Ltd. under BHIRAJ BURI GROUP stated “BHIRAJ BURI GROUP has fostered a strong relationship with the Sukhumvit – Bang Na area, as we foresee massive potential in this area and strongly believe that it is Bangkok’s gateway to the Eastern corridor of Thailand’s industrial and manufacturing hub. Therefore, the launch of SAMA Foodtory will not only cater to the lifestyle demands of over 20,000 people per day but it will also attract more visitors to visit BITEC beyond just the exhibition area, which will also help support merchants and businesses in this current highly competitive market as well”.

SAMA Foodtory, located in level B1 of BITEC, is the centre of a wide range of restaurants, offering everything from Thai to international food under the concept of everyday food for everyone, as well as providing venues both inside and outside of the building for international and local events and multi-purpose spaces for recreation with a spacious area of more than 4,000 square metres, complete with 5,200 parking spaces. SAMA Foodtory is divided into 3 zones, in order to cater the diverse needs of visitors. The zones include SAMA Purple, the international food zone, SAMA Red, the centre of services and SAMA Green that offers local Thai cuisine.

“SAMA Foodtory was created based on the idea of a place that offers something beyond just a culinary experience. It is the place where people can meet and gain a sense of belonging in the community. Furthermore, since there are no official public parks in this area, we wanted to develop this project to create a place of relaxation for everyone in the community.” Mr. Pitiphatr added.

SAMA Foodtory is now open daily from 9 AM to 7 PM. It is located at Bangkok International Trade & Exhibition Centre (BITEC) which is directly connected to skywalk from Bang Na BTS Station and just 10 minutes away from the Chalerm Mahanakorn and Burapha Withi Expressway.
